Identifying social communication challenges that standard tests often miss
"He's super verbal, but… something's off."
If you've ever heard that from a parent or teacher, you may be looking at a pragmatic language concern — one that standard articulation or vocabulary tests won't catch.
Pragmatic language — the use of language in social contexts — is often the missing link in evaluations. And when left unassessed, it can lead to misdiagnosis, missed services, or unmet social-emotional needs.

Try observing the child during recess, lunch, group work, or unstructured therapy games.
Ask the student open-ended questions like:
This helps you assess perspective-taking, flexibility, and social problem-solving.
Because pragmatics are contextual, your clinical judgment carries extra weight here.
